## Parceline webhook — release steps

Support: the Parceline parcel-tracking webhook ships Thursday. After deploy, partners will see event type `scan.updated` replacing `scan.changed`; old type is accepted for 30 days. If a partner reports signature failures, confirm they pulled the latest verification key from the Drovetail portal. Escalate repeated 401s to the Hatchway on-call, not eng directly. For manual verification of a suspect payload, use the current webhook signing key shown below.

release key, kagag-taweg: bky4_VgyJ

Heads up: the Fernwell CI sql-lint stage started failing after we bumped the rule pack. It now flags unqualified column names in joins, so old migration files under /warehouse trip it. Quick fix: add the legacy glob to the lint ignore list. The failing stage prints its trace token below.

session token of kagup-hahaf = htk3_2b8

FINANCE REVIEW SUMMARY — PILOT CHURN

Churn in the Larkspur pilot exceeded forecast, concentrated among small accounts onboarded in the first wave. Revenue impact is modest; acquisition spend on the cohort is written off. Retention fixes ship next cycle. Margin on remaining pilot accounts holds above plan. The board should read the confidential note below before the pilot go/no-go decision.

board note of kawig-tahog: Ulairax Works is in early talks to buy Noriusix Works for about $31.4 million. The Pelmir launch date is April 2, and nothing goes to the press before then.